Completion Certificates

Recognizing Learning Progress

xtraLesson courses may provide completion certificates when learners successfully complete course requirements.

Certificates recognize participation, progress, or course completion. They can support learning records, professional development files, student portfolios, employee learning records, youth program records, or future planning portfolios.

Unless expressly stated in a separate agreement, xtraLesson certificates do not represent formal academic credit, professional licensing, government accreditation, regulatory certification, university admission approval, scholarship approval, or official qualification.

Content Development and Learning Quality

Structured, Reviewed, and Practical

xtraLesson courses are developed using xtraLesson-created learning structures, AI-assisted instructional design tools, publicly available educational references, and human subject matter review.

AI tools may support parts of the content development and media production process, but xtraLesson remains responsible for the course structure, content organization, review, adaptation, publication, and learning experience.
